Wprowadzenie w temat
Monitorowanie infrastruktury IT jest kluczowym elementem zarządzania systemami informatycznymi w każdej organizacji. Przeciętne przedsiębiorstwo korzysta z wielu zasobów, takich jak serwery, aplikacje, bazy danych i urządzenia sieciowe. Bez odpowiedniego nadzoru, problemy mogą pojawić się niespodziewanie, prowadząc do czasowego wstrzymania działalności lub, co gorsza, do utraty danych. Właśnie dlatego warto zainwestować w system monitorowania, który pozwala na wczesne wykrywanie awarii oraz optymalizację działania infrastruktury.
W artykule omówimy, jak skutecznie skonfigurować system monitorowania infrastruktury. Skupimy się na popularnych narzędziach oraz praktycznych krokach, które można zastosować, aby zapewnić sobie pełną kontrolę nad zasobami IT. Dzięki naszym wskazówkom każdy, niezależnie od poziomu wiedzy technicznej, będzie mógł wdrożyć efektywne rozwiązanie monitorujące.
Wyjaśnienie głównych pojęć
Zanim przejdziemy do szczegółowych instrukcji, warto wyjaśnić kilka kluczowych terminów związanych z monitorowaniem infrastruktury:
- Monitorowanie– proces zbierania, analizowania i raportowania danych dotyczących wydajności systemów informatycznych.
- Alerty– powiadomienia generowane przez system monitorujący, które informują o problemach, takich jak awarie lub spadki wydajności.
- Dashboard– graficzny interfejs użytkownika, który przedstawia zebrane dane w formie wykresów i wskaźników, ułatwiających analizę stanu infrastruktury.
Szczegółowe instrukcje lub wyjaśnienia
Aby skonfigurować system monitorowania, można postępować według poniższych kroków:
Wybór narzędzia monitorującego
Na rynku dostępnych jest wiele narzędzi do monitorowania infrastruktury, w tym:
- Nagios– popularne narzędzie open-source, które pozwala na monitorowanie serwerów, aplikacji i urządzeń sieciowych.
- Zabbix– zaawansowane rozwiązanie, które oferuje zbieranie danych w czasie rzeczywistym oraz rozbudowane możliwości raportowania.
- Prometheus– narzędzie do monitorowania i alertowania, które szczególnie sprawdza się w środowiskach kontenerowych (np. Docker, Kubernetes).
Instalacja i konfiguracja narzędzia
Po wyborze narzędzia należy je zainstalować. Dla przykładu, instalacja Nagiosa na systemie Ubuntu może wyglądać następująco:
sudo apt update sudo apt install nagios3 nagios-nrpe-plugin
Następnie, konfiguracja Nagiosa polega na edytowaniu plików konfiguracyjnych, w których definiujemy, co chcemy monitorować oraz jakie alerty mają być generowane.
Dodanie monitorowanych zasobów
Ważnym krokiem jest dodanie do systemu monitorowania wszystkich zasobów, które mają być kontrolowane. Może to obejmować:
- Serwery (z systemami Linux i Windows)
- Usługi aplikacyjne (np. bazy danych, serwery WWW)
- Urządzenia sieciowe (routery, switche)
W przypadku Nagiosa należy zaktualizować plik konfiguracyjny, aby dodać nowe hosty i usługi.
Konfiguracja alertów
Alerty to kluczowy element monitorowania. Powinny być dostosowane do specyfiki Twojej infrastruktury. W Nagiosie można skonfigurować alerty w plikach konfiguracyjnych, definiując, kiedy i w jaki sposób mają być wysyłane powiadomienia.
Tworzenie dashboardu
Aby ułatwić sobie analizę danych, warto stworzyć dashboard, na którym będą prezentowane najważniejsze metryki. Narzędzia takie jak Grafana mogą być użyte do wizualizacji danych zebranych przez Prometheus lub Zabbixa.
Praktyczne przykłady
Załóżmy, że w Twojej firmie korzystasz z serwera WWW. Przykładowe kroki do monitorowania tego zasobu mogą wyglądać następująco:
Konfiguracja Nagiosa do monitorowania dostępności serwera WWW:
define service { use generic-service host_name your_web_server service_description HTTP check_command check_http }
Ustawienie alertów, które będą informować administratorów, jeśli strona nie będzie dostępna przez więcej niż 5 minut.
Najczęstsze problemy i ich rozwiązania
Podczas konfigurowania systemu monitorowania mogą pojawić się różne problemy. Oto kilka najczęstszych:
Brak połączenia z monitorowanym zasobem
Upewnij się, że firewall nie blokuje portów, których używa system monitorujący. Sprawdź również, czy usługa, którą próbujesz monitorować, jest uruchomiona.
Niepoprawne alerty
Skontroluj konfigurację alertów. Upewnij się, że progi alarmowe są dostosowane do rzeczywistych warunków działania zasobów.
Problemy z wydajnością narzędzia monitorującego
W przypadku, gdy narzędzie monitorujące obciąża system, rozważ ograniczenie liczby monitorowanych zasobów lub zwiększenie zasobów serwera, na którym działa narzędzie.
Podsumowanie z najważniejszymi punktami
Konfiguracja systemu monitorowania infrastruktury to kluczowy krok w zarządzaniu IT w każdej organizacji. Wybór odpowiedniego narzędzia, prawidłowa instalacja oraz konfiguracja alertów i dashboardów pozwoli na efektywne monitorowanie zasobów. Pamiętaj, aby regularnie przeglądać ustawienia i dostosowywać je do zmieniających się potrzeb Twojej firmy. Dzięki odpowiedniemu monitorowaniu można uniknąć poważnych problemów i zyskać pewność, że infrastruktura działa sprawnie.